38 CFR 3310b provides that veterans can receive compensation for non-service connected illnesses and injuries that are proximately the result of service connected disease. For example if the veteran was looking to tie a knee problem to a service-connected back condition that knee problem must be diagnosed. If that knee problem causes a limp that makes the back condition worse than it otherwise would have been VA should service-connect the low back aggravation on a secondary basis.

Importantly back pain can also cause secondary conditions for which service connection may be possible. A veteran cannot submit just symptoms alone. Youll need sufficient medical records and probably a NEXUS letter to do this because if you are unsure the VA will be too.

Federal law 38 USC. How VA Rates Back Pain VA rates back conditions under 38 CFR 471a Schedule of Ratings Musculoskeletal System and the criteria is based largely on a veterans range of motion. Secondary service connection can also be an aggravation of a non-service connected disability that is caused by a service-connected condition or incidence.
